26/168-172 Goulburn St, Surry Hills is a 1 bedroom, 1 bathroom Unit and was built in 1993. The property has a land size of 920m2 and floor size of 81m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in November 2025. There are other 1 bedroom Unit sold in Surry Hills in the last 12 months.

The size of Surry Hills is approximately 1.3 square kilometres. It has 17 parks covering nearly 9.2% of total area. The population of Surry Hills in 2016 was 16412 people. By 2021 the population was 15828 showing a population decline of 3.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Surry Hills is 30-39 years. Households in Surry Hills are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Surry Hills work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 32.20% of the homes in Surry Hills were owner-occupied compared with 32.30% in 2016.
